Choosing Between a Unit and a House: Which One Fits Your Lifestyle?

When deciding between a unit and a house, it’s essential to consider factors that align with your lifestyle and financial goals.

Here’s how each option stacks up:

Units:

Affordability: Generally, units are more affordable than houses, making them a viable option for first-time buyers and investors looking to enter the property market.

Low Maintenance: Units often require less maintenance compared to houses, as external repairs and landscaping are typically managed by the body corporate.

Location Benefits: Units are often located in central or desirable areas with access to amenities, public transport, and lifestyle conveniences.

Houses:

Space and Privacy: Houses offer more living space both indoors and outdoors, providing privacy and room for expansion or customisation.

Capital Growth Potential: Historically, houses have shown greater potential for capital growth compared to units, especially in suburban or family-oriented neighbourhoods.

Lifestyle Flexibility: Houses accommodate growing families and those seeking a backyard, pets, or space for hobbies and entertaining.

 

Choosing the Right Option:

Financial Considerations: Consider your budget, ongoing costs (such as maintenance and utilities), and potential rental income if investing.

• Lifestyle Needs: Evaluate your current and future lifestyle preferences, such as space requirements, proximity to work or schools, and community atmosphere.

 

Whether you lean towards the convenience of a unit or the space and potential of a house, understanding these factors ensures you make an informed decision aligned with your goals.
